CBIC has made amendments to the exchange rate for Turkish Lira in the Customs Act. The amendment will be implemented through Notification No. 46/2023 – Customs (N.T.) with effect from 24th June 2023.
The amendment replaces the existing rate of exchange for Turkish Lira in Schedule-I of the Customs Notification. The new rate of exchange for imported goods is set at 3.40 Indian rupees per unit of Turkish Lira, while for export goods, it is set at 3.15 Indian rupees per unit of Turkish Lira. It will have implications for trade transactions involving Turkish Lira and will come into effect from 24th June 2023.

Notification No. 46/2023 – Customs (N.T.) | dated the 23rd June, 2023
02 Ashadha 1945 (SAKA)
In exercise of the powers conferred by section 14 of the Customs Act, 1962 (52 of 1962), the Central Board of Indirect Taxes and Customs hereby makes the following amendments in the Central Board of Indirect Taxes and Customs Notification No.44/2023-CUSTOMS (N.T.), dated 15th June, 2023 with effect from 24th June, 2023.
In the SCHEDULE-I of the said Notification, for serial No.18 and the entries relating thereto, the following shall be substituted, namely: –
SCHEDULE-I
Sl.No. | Foreign Currency | Rate of exchange of one unit of foreign currency equivalent to Indian rupees | |
(1) | (2) | (3) | |
(a) | (b) | ||
(For Imported Goods) |
(For Export Goods) | ||
18. | Turkish Lira | 3.40 | 3.15 |
